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Caddy
- Smaller ecosystem than Nginx, so third-party guides and modules are fewer
- Adding plugins means rebuilding the binary rather than loading a module
- Under very high throughput Nginx generally still benchmarks ahead
- Automatic certificate issuance needs outbound internet access, which complicates air-gapped deployments
Tailwind CSS
- HTML markup becomes verbose with many utility classes (class="flex items-center justify-between bg-gradient-to-r..."); readability challenges for complex layouts
- Limited animation library compared to dedicated animation tools (Framer Motion); complex transitions require custom CSS or JavaScript
- Customisation beyond configuration requires editing generated CSS or writing custom utilities; not as flexible as hand-written CSS for unique designs
- Tailwind Plus (components, templates) is paid; developers seeking production-ready component libraries must purchase or build custom

Answered from the vendors’ own pages
Caddy: Is Caddy free?
Yes, open source under the Apache 2.0 licence, free for commercial use.
Tailwind CSS: Is Tailwind CSS free?
Yes. Tailwind CSS framework is free and open-source under MIT licence. Tailwind Plus (paid product offering components and templates) is optional.
SourceCaddy: What does automatic HTTPS mean?
Caddy obtains certificates from Let’s Encrypt or ZeroSSL on first request and renews them before expiry, with no cron job or configuration.
Tailwind CSS: Does Tailwind work with my favourite framework?
Tailwind is framework-agnostic. It works with React, Vue, Svelte, Angular, and any HTML-based project. Official integrations exist for Next.js, Nuxt, and SvelteKit.
SourceCaddy: Caddy or Nginx?
Caddy is dramatically simpler to configure and removes certificate management. Nginx has the larger ecosystem and better peak throughput.
Tailwind CSS: How small is the Tailwind CSS production build?
Tailwind purges unused CSS automatically. Most projects ship under 10 kB gzipped, significantly smaller than traditional frameworks like Bootstrap (50+ kB).
